  6. 9 de may. de 2024 · A first-click test is a UX research method that analyzes where users instinctively click first when presented with a digital interface to complete a specific task. By understanding users' initial click choices, you can gauge the effectiveness of your website's layout, navigation, and overall clarity.

  7. Hace 4 días · Watch on. Clickjacking is a web security vulnerability that allows an attacker to trick users into clicking on hidden web page elements. It's done by overlaying a disguised or invisible UI layer (usually using iframes) on top of a target web page, fooling users into believing they're clicking something totally different.
